The Rise of Virtual Networking

One significant prediction regarding business networking is the continued rise of virtual networking platforms. While traditional networking events have their place, the global pandemic accelerated the adoption of digital solutions for making connections. Online networking not only allows individuals to reach a broader audience but also encourages participation from those who might have otherwise been excluded due to geographical limitations. Platforms such as Zoom, Microsoft Teams, and others have successfully bridged the gap, making it easier for professionals to engage with peers from diverse backgrounds. In particular, industry-specific webinars and online workshops create opportunities for information exchange and skill development. Furthermore, as companies invest more resources into technology, the experience of virtual networking is expected to improve dramatically. Enhanced tools and applications will facilitate seamless interactions, mimicking the ambiance of face-to-face meetings. This transition emphasizes the necessity for professionals to refine their digital communication skills. Adapting to this trend is vital for networking success, as individuals must be prepared to navigate these platforms efficiently to maximize their connections and foster meaningful relationships.

Personal Branding and Online Presence

Another critical aspect of effective networking in the modern era is establishing a strong personal brand and online presence. In a relatively crowded job market, showcasing one’s unique strengths and characteristics can differentiate professionals from others in their field. This trend is primarily supported by the proliferation of social media platforms that enable individuals to share their expertise and experiences. Professionals must leverage these platforms to create compelling personal narratives that highlight their skills, achievements, and values. Building a recognizable personal brand helps create trust and credibility among peers and potential employers. Effective use of LinkedIn not only enhances visibility but also facilitates the formation of valuable connections. Engaging with industry-related content, sharing insights, and participating in relevant discussions can further enhance one’s standing in the professional community. As the market continues to evolve, the ability to manage an online persona will become increasingly crucial for career development. Therefore, professionals should cultivate their online presence consistently, ensuring it aligns with their overarching career goals, ultimately leading to more productive networking outcomes.

Emphasis on Diversity and Inclusion

Diversity and inclusion are becoming increasingly significant in the realm of business networking. Organizations are recognizing the value of diverse perspectives, which leads to innovative solutions and collaborative environments conducive to growth. In the future, it is expected that networking practices will prioritize inclusivity, actively seeking to welcome professionals from various backgrounds. The integration of diverse networking groups encourages a culture of acceptance and understanding. This evolution is equally beneficial for career development as it broadens individuals’ perspectives and improves their ability to adapt to new challenges. Networking in diverse environments generates unique collaboration opportunities that yield rewarding outcomes. Professionals can harness their differences to create synergies that contribute to overall success. More organizations are likely to develop initiatives that foster diverse connections through mentorship programs, workshops, and conferences. This shift towards inclusivity also creates a supportive atmosphere wherein all participants can contribute without barriers. Through these efforts, industry leaders will continue to emerge, making actionable insights valuable for their communities.
